Device UID Cookie Box will give you a cookie

Device UID Cookie Box (Box of cookies) was a two-week project, designers Daniel Janson (Daniel Jansson), Alexis Maureen (Alexis Morin) and Sharon Williams (Sharon Williams), held this fall at the Institute of design of Umea in Northern Sweden.

This amazing Box of cookies half made of thick acrylic plastic and half wood fiber boards, and all this cubic structure was placed in an aluminum tray.





Part of the reason for such a piecemeal design is that it is easier to fill the box and maintain the device, although it in addition must be adopted and precautions against unauthorized access inside. Moreover, the contents are so alluring.

After filling the Boxes of cookies with the help of laser etching on the surface of the hardboard was placed the instructions for use. The principle of operation of the Box is that each sent a message with the required hash tag on Twitter, issued a cookie.









Moreover, the developers have taken care not only about the entertainment of visitors, but also their figure, so a cookie is issued to one person not more often than once every five minutes. And if a sweet tooth is trying to get a new batch before the five-minute period, the device is issuing the cookie starts to flash red.





The device is powered by Arduino, which communicates with the computer wirelessly through XBee. A special program monitors messages and command results cookies. The whole procedure takes just a few seconds. The code for your project available to everyone on the largest web service for hosting and collaborative development Github projects.
